

Tintin and the Lake of Sharks (1972)
1h 21m 6.2/10 IMDb
Tintin is sent to guard Professor Calculus, who has invented a machine that can duplicate anything, and is staying in a village near the border of Syldavia and Bodouria. Rastapopoulous, an infamous and ruthless international criminal, tries to lure Calculus and Tintin away by kidnapping two children, who live nearby, in order to get his clutches on the machine.
Director: Raymond Leblanc
Cast: Jacques Careuil, Claude Bertrand, Micheline Dax, Serge Nadaud, Guy Piérauld
